Volunteer Opportunities
LEAP is seeking volunteers for our Summer Season.

Certified Teachers and Reading Specialists to work one-on-one and in small groups with struggling readers in grades 1 - 12.

Academic Tutors/Mentors - Provide assistance to students struggling in school. Because literacy is involved in every subject, volunteers will assist students with
homework, school projects, writing assignment, reading skills and subject specific research.

All volunteers will be provided required training free of charge

SUPPORT & GIVING - HOW YOU CAN HELP

For those in sympathy with our mission statement, who understand the importance of literacy and want to help


Corporate/Individual Sponsorship -  Community leaders can pledge to support a child in need and help him/her acquire the necessary literacy skill to become
successful. On average, $3,000 will fully support a child’s diagnostic literacy assessment and a year of remedial services and academic tutoring. At the end of
the year sponsors will have the opportunity to meet the child they sponsored at a final reception. The program will be divided into the following tiers; the upper
three tiers will be advertised and acknowledged at all programs, on our web-site and on a donor’s plaque in LEAP’s Office.

In-Kind Donations -  LEAP seeks a variety of in-kind donations to help offset the cost of running and maintaining quality literacy programs. Such donations
include items like computers supplies, office equipment & furniture, books, writing & printing materials and incentive give aways.
